Coding with a Conscience: Green Code Principles
In an era where increasing environmental concerns, the software development industry is actively seeking sustainable approaches. Green coding emerges as a crucial framework for reducing the ecological impact of our digital footprint. It encompasses a set of ethical and environmentally conscious principles that programmers can embrace to create more sustainable software. By enhancing code efficiency, minimizing resource consumption, and encouraging responsible hardware choices, green coding strives to offset the environmental burden of software development.
A key aspect of green coding centers in promoting code efficiency. Writing concise and well-structured code can materially reduce the computational resources required to execute check here software. This, in turn, results in lower energy consumption and a reduced carbon footprint. Furthermore, green coding promotes the use of renewable energy sources for powering development infrastructure and data centers, further reducing its environmental impact.
